Environmental sustainability has become one of the most influential factors shaping the development of the Algae Omega 3 Ingredient Market. With increasing concerns about overfishing, ocean pollution, and marine ecosystem degradation, industries are actively searching for alternative sources of essential nutrients traditionally obtained from marine resources.

Omega-3 fatty acids are critical for human health, particularly for heart health, cognitive function, and immune support. Historically, fish oil has been the primary source of omega-3 ingredients used in supplements and functional foods. However, the environmental challenges associated with large-scale fish harvesting have encouraged the exploration of new solutions.

One promising development is the growing adoption of sustainable marine nutrition alternatives derived from algae. Since fish naturally obtain omega-3 fatty acids by consuming algae, extracting nutrients directly from algae offers a more efficient and environmentally responsible approach.

Algae cultivation requires significantly fewer natural resources compared to traditional fishing operations. Microalgae can be grown in controlled environments such as bioreactors or fermentation tanks, allowing manufacturers to produce omega-3 ingredients without damaging marine ecosystems.

The sustainability benefits of algae-based omega-3 ingredients are attracting attention from food manufacturers, nutraceutical companies, and environmental organizations. Many brands are promoting algae-derived ingredients as eco-friendly alternatives to fish oil, aligning with consumer demand for responsible sourcing practices.

Furthermore, algae-based omega-3 ingredients offer consistent quality and purity. Unlike fish oil, which may contain marine pollutants or heavy metals, algae-derived oils can be produced in controlled environments that ensure high safety standards.

Government regulations and sustainability initiatives are also encouraging the adoption of algae-derived omega-3 ingredients. As industries seek to reduce their environmental footprint, algae cultivation provides a scalable and renewable solution for producing essential nutrients.

With sustainability becoming a core priority across multiple industries, algae omega-3 ingredients are positioned as a vital component of the future marine nutrition landscape.
